POSITION SUMMARY:
We are seeking a highly motivated research technician to join our laboratory investigating how neuroinflammation contributes to the pathogenesis of glaucoma, the leading cause of irreversible blindness worldwide. Our research focuses on understanding the molecular mechanisms by which immune responses shape disease progression in the retina and optic nerve.
Specifically, the lab studies the roles of microglia and macrophages in glaucoma, as well as their crosstalk with other cells in the retinal and optic nerve microenvironment. Using a combination of in vivo models, histology, molecular biology, and advanced imaging approaches, we aim to define how neuroimmune interactions influence neuronal vulnerability and degeneration. For more information about our current work and past publications, please feel free to visit our lab website at https://www.margetalab.org/.
This position is ideal for candidates interested in neuroscience, immunology, or vision research, and provide strong training for those considering graduate, medical, or MD-PhD programs. Technicians will receive close mentorship and opportunities to contribute meaningfully to ongoing projects.
